OpenAI has voiced its concerns to EU antitrust authorities regarding competition in the AI sector, particularly focusing on Alphabet’s Google. In a meeting with EU antitrust chief Teresa Ribera on September 24, OpenAI highlighted the challenges it faces competing against established tech giants and urged regulators to prevent large platforms from locking in users, as reported by Bloomberg News. The European Commission is currently investigating how dominant platforms exploit their market positions within the AI landscape, including scrutinizing specific intercompany agreements. OpenAI, which boasts over 800 million weekly users of ChatGPT, has emerged as the world’s most valuable startup, recently reaching a valuation of $500 billion after a successful secondary share sale. This development underscores the growing significance of AI and the need for regulatory frameworks to ensure fair competition in the market.
